Great to meet you!

"There are opportunities in ever new beginning! I believe therapy offers a meaningful chance to make informed choices and implement changes that can significantly enrich the quality of your life."

I am a Licensed Clinical Professional Counselor with over 20 years of experience in the mental health field. My career began in community mental health, where I worked in residential treatment and recovery settings providing assessment, counseling, supervision, and clinical leadership to being in private practice.

I have extensive experience supporting individuals with a wide range of concerns, including depression, anxiety, OCD, ODD, PTSD, ADHD, and issues related to sexual abuse, neglect, and maladaptive behaviors. I have also worked closely with individuals who have experienced trauma, abuse, and complex life challenges.

My approach to therapy

My clinical work focuses on helping clients navigate life transitions to overcome barriers related to relationships, domestic violence, adoption, LGBTQIA+ concerns, anger management, school transitions, substance use, and mood disorders. I am dedicated to empowering individuals to build resilience and create meaningful, lasting change.

I am committed to treating every client with respect, dignity, sensitivity, and compassion. My specialties include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Trauma-Focused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(TF-CBT). I also incorporate Motivational Interviewing, Mindfulness, and ARC (Attachment, Regulation, and Competency) skills, along with other evidence-based approaches.

What you can expect from me

My therapeutic style is client-centered, solution-focused, and strength-based. From the first session, I work collaboratively with clients to identify roadblocks and develop practical strategies to overcome them, supporting each person in reaching their goals.
